COMMUNITY NEWS
- ➤ Brazos Valley Gives is an 18-hour online event that will take place Tuesday, Oct. 21, to raise funds for nonprofits such as the Texas Ramp Project, which builds free wheelchair ramps for local residents in need. Retirees and student volunteers work with local referrals to build safe ramps and check past projects—ensuring lasting access for families in the Brazos Valley. The Battalion
EDUCATION NEWS
- ➤ Texas A&M began construction on the $250 million Aplin Center on Oct. 3 on the former Lot 100 site near Wellborn Road, Olsen Boulevard & John Kimbrough Boulevard. The center, named after Arch "Beaver" Aplin III who donated $60 million, will offer hands-on learning for food science and hospitality students and is set to open in 2028. The Battalion

GOVERNMENT NEWS
- ➤ The ongoing government shutdown is delaying federal grant reviews and making it hard for university researchers to get needed support—federal staff remain furloughed and unresponsive to queries. Grant consultant Frank Boyd warned that these delays will likely affect scholars and student workers in future projects. KXXV
- ➤ Bryan City Council met Tuesday to review progress on Midtown Park Playground—funded by city revenue and a $2 million donation from the Darwood Foundation—and to honor retiring city manager Kean Register for his 15 years of service; the playground is set to be completed in early 2027. KXXV
HEALTH NEWS
- ➤ Texas A&M Health Science Center researchers have developed a new gene therapy control system called PhoBIT—a tool that uses blue light to switch cellular processes on or off. The system has shown promise in animal studies by reducing tumor growth and will be further developed for safer cancer and immune disorder treatments. The Battalion
